About the Role

The Globalization team at Udemy is on a mission to make learning accessible to everyone, everywhere. As a Software Engineering Intern, you will join us to bridge the gap between academic learning and industry impact. You will work alongside a dedicated mentor and a team of experienced engineers to contribute to projects that support our international expansion. Rather than just watching from the sidelines, you will work on real-world features, helping to adapt our platform for diverse regions while building a world-class technical foundation.

This role is ideal for a student or recent graduate who is curious, eager to learn, and passionate about global education. You will focus on building clean code, understanding scalable architecture, and learning how a global product operates at scale.





What you’ll be doing

-

Contribute & Build: Work on defined projects and bug fixes across our full stack, gaining hands-on experience with React.js/Next.js on the frontend and Java/Kotlin on the backend.

-

Learn from Mentors: Partner with a dedicated mentor to understand technical requirements, design patterns, and how to navigate a large-scale codebase.

-

Focus on Quality: Learn the importance of the "Definition of Done" by writing unit and integration tests for every piece of code you ship.

-

Shadow & Participate: Join agile rituals like daily stand-ups, sprint planning, and retrospectives to see how high-performing engineering teams collaborate.

-

Code Reviews: Participate in the peer review process, receiving constructive feedback on your code and learning to review the work of others.

What we’re looking for

-

Educational Background: Currently a 3rd-year student or pursuing a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ent practical experience.

-

Foundational Knowledge: A strong understanding of Computer Science fundamentals (Data Structures, Algorithms, and Object-Oriented Programming).

-

Tech Curiosity: Experience with (or a strong desire to learn) Javascript/React and Java or similar backend languages.

-

Collaborative Mindset: A proactive communicator who isn’t afraid to ask questions when they are stuck.

-

Mission-Driven: A genuine interest in globalization and making education accessible to learners regardless of their language or location.
